For accurate results, sample concentrations must be diluted to mid-range of the kit. If you require a specific range, please contact us in advance or write your request in your order comments.  Please note that our kits are optimised for detection of native samples, rather than recombinant proteins. We are unable to guarantee detection of recombinant proteins, as they may have different sequences or tertiary structures to the native protein.
The stability of the kit is determined by the rate of activity loss. The loss rate is less than 5% within the expiration date under appropriate storage conditions. To minimize performance fluctuations, operation procedures and lab conditions should be strictly controlled. It is also strongly suggested that the whole assay is performed by the same user throughout.

Background

ATP Binding Cassette Subfamily C Member 9 (ABCC9) encodes the sulfonylurea receptor 2 (SUR2), a key regulatory subunit of K-ATP channels found in cardiac, skeletal muscle, and smooth muscle tissues. These channels link cellular metabolism to electrical activity by sensing intracellular ATP and ADP levels, thereby regulating vascular tone and myocardial contractility. ABCC9 mutations have been associated with various conditions, including Cantu syndrome, characterized by hypertrichosis, osteochondrodysplasia, and cardiac abnormalities. The protein also plays a role in ischemic tolerance by modulating mitochondrial function and protecting tissues from damage during ischemic episodes. Pharmacologically, ABCC9 is a target for potassium channel openers, drugs that induce vasodilation and are used in the management of hypertension and angina. Its involvement in metabolic disorders and vascular diseases underscores its therapeutic significance.
